Fitzwilliam Station is devoid of a ticket office, which some travelers might find uncommon. However, worry not as there are ticket machines available to purchase and collect pre-booked online tickets. These machines are accessible, making it convenient for all passengers. Unfortunately, there are no waiting room facilities or refreshment options, and the station is unstaffed, limiting in-person assistance. On the bright side, there's CCTV for security, step-free access to platforms, and a few accessible car parking spaces available with 103 spaces overall. Smartcards can be issued here but keep in mind there are no smartcard validators on-site.
If you are planning your visit to Fitzwilliam Station, you will find various transport links available. Rail replacement services pick up and drop off on Wakefield Road, ensuring continuity in cases of rail service disruptions. Although there isn't a designated taxi rank, you can pre-book taxis via this link. For those preferring bus services, the closest stop is a brief five-minute walk, but be aware it isn’t signposted, so a quick inquiry might be essential. Cyclists will find some bike storage facilities—although these are not covered, so bring your bike locks!

Winchester train station is equipped with various amenities to ensure your journey is as comfortable as possible. Buying tickets is a breeze with the ticket office open from early morning to late evening, seven days a week. If you've pre-booked your tickets online, you can easily collect them from one of the accessible ticket machines on site. Benefit from the option to use smartcards, which are available for both issuance and validation at the station.
For passengers requiring assistance, staff help is readily available throughout operational hours. The station provides step-free access to all platforms, accommodating those with mobility impairments. There's also a heated waiting room on platform 2 complete with seating that aligns with the Code of Practice, making waits much more pleasant.
When hunger strikes, enjoy a cup of coffee or a quick snack at one of the onsite refreshment facilities like Costa Coffee or the Pumpkin Café. Plus, those who prefer cycling can take advantage of the secure cycle hub available at the station, which provides a large number of spaces and round-the-clock access.
